package proto
import (
"fmt"
"github.com/golang/protobuf/proto"
"github.com/hyperledger/fabric-protos-go/ledger/rwset"
"github.com/hyperledger/fabric-protos-go/ledger/rwset/kvrwset"
"github.com/hyperledger/fabric-protos-go/msp"
"github.com/hyperledger/fabric-protos-go/peer"
"github.com/hyperledger/fabric/protoutil"
)
type (
TransactionAction struct {
Event *peer.ChaincodeEvent `json:"event"`
Endorsers []*msp.SerializedIdentity `json:"endorsers"`
ReadWriteSets []*kvrwset.KVRWSet `json:"rw_sets"`
ChaincodeInvocationSpec *peer.ChaincodeInvocationSpec `json:"cc_invocation_spec"`
CreatorIdentity msp.SerializedIdentity `json:"creator_identity"`
}
TransactionsActions []*TransactionAction
)
func ParseTxActions(txActions []*peer.TransactionAction) ([]*TransactionAction, error) {
var parsedTxActions []*TransactionAction
for _, action := range txActions {
txAction, err := ParseTxAction(action)
if err != nil {
return nil, fmt.Errorf(`tx action: %w`, err)
}
parsedTxActions = append(parsedTxActions, txAction)
}
return parsedTxActions, nil
}
func ParseTxAction(txAction *peer.TransactionAction) (*TransactionAction, error) {
sigHeader, err := protoutil.UnmarshalSignatureHeader(txAction.Header)
if err != nil {
return nil, fmt.Errorf("get signature header: %w", err)
}
creator, err := protoutil.UnmarshalSerializedIdentity(sigHeader.Creator)
if err != nil {
return nil, fmt.Errorf("parse transaction creator: %w", err)
}
ccAction, err := ParseChaincodeAction(txAction)
if err != nil {
return nil, fmt.Errorf("parse transaction chaincode action: %w", err)
}
ccEvent, err := ParseTransactionActionEvents(ccAction)
if err != nil {
return nil, fmt.Errorf("parse transaction events: %w", err)
}
endorsers, err := ParseTransactionActionEndorsers(txAction)
if err != nil {
return nil, fmt.Errorf("parse transaction endorsers: %w", err)
}
rwSets, err := ParseTransactionActionReadWriteSet(ccAction)
if err != nil {
return nil, fmt.Errorf("parse transaction read/write sets: %w", err)
}
chaincodeInvocationSpec, err := ParseTransactionActionChaincode(txAction)
if err != nil {
return nil, fmt.Errorf("parse transaction chaincode invocation spec: %w", err)
}
// because there is no cc version in peer.ChaincodeInvocationSpec
chaincodeInvocationSpec.ChaincodeSpec.ChaincodeId.Version = ccAction.ChaincodeId.Version
parsedTxAction := &TransactionAction{
Event: ccEvent,
Endorsers: endorsers,
ReadWriteSets: rwSets,
ChaincodeInvocationSpec: chaincodeInvocationSpec,
CreatorIdentity: *creator,
}
return parsedTxAction, nil
}
func ParseChaincodeAction(txAction *peer.TransactionAction) (*peer.ChaincodeAction, error) {
ccActionPayload, err := protoutil.UnmarshalChaincodeActionPayload(txAction.Payload)
if err != nil {
return nil, fmt.Errorf(`chaincode action payload: %w`, err)
}
proposalResponsePayload, err := protoutil.UnmarshalProposalResponsePayload(
ccActionPayload.Action.ProposalResponsePayload)
if err != nil {
return nil, fmt.Errorf(`proposal response payload: %w`, err)
}
chaincodeAction, err := protoutil.UnmarshalChaincodeAction(proposalResponsePayload.Extension)
if err != nil {
return nil, fmt.Errorf(`chaincode action from proposal response: %w`, err)
}
return chaincodeAction, nil
}
func ParseTransactionActionEvents(chaincodeAction *peer.ChaincodeAction) (*peer.ChaincodeEvent, error) {
ccEvent, err := protoutil.UnmarshalChaincodeEvents(chaincodeAction.Events)
if err != nil {
return nil, fmt.Errorf(`event from chaincode action: %w`, err)
}
return ccEvent, nil
}
func ParseTransactionActionEndorsers(txAction *peer.TransactionAction) ([]*msp.SerializedIdentity, error) {
ccActionPayload, err := protoutil.UnmarshalChaincodeActionPayload(txAction.Payload)
if err != nil {
return nil, fmt.Errorf(`chaincode action payload: %w`, err)
}
endorsers := make([]*msp.SerializedIdentity, 0)
for _, en := range ccActionPayload.Action.Endorsements {
endorser := &msp.SerializedIdentity{}
if err := proto.Unmarshal(en.Endorser, endorser); err != nil {
return nil, fmt.Errorf("get endorser: %w", err)
}
endorsers = append(endorsers, endorser)
}
return endorsers, nil
}
func ParseTransactionActionReadWriteSet(chaincodeAction *peer.ChaincodeAction) ([]*kvrwset.KVRWSet, error) {
txReadWriteSet := &rwset.TxReadWriteSet{}
if err := proto.Unmarshal(chaincodeAction.Results, txReadWriteSet); err != nil {
return nil, fmt.Errorf("get txReadWriteSet: %w", err)
}
kvReadWriteSets := make([]*kvrwset.KVRWSet, 0)
for _, rw := range txReadWriteSet.NsRwset {
kvReadWriteSet := &kvrwset.KVRWSet{}
if err := proto.Unmarshal(rw.Rwset, kvReadWriteSet); err != nil {
return nil, fmt.Errorf("get kvReadWriteSet: %w", err)
}
kvReadWriteSets = append(kvReadWriteSets, kvReadWriteSet)
}
return kvReadWriteSets, nil
}
func ParseTransactionActionChaincode(txAction *peer.TransactionAction) (*peer.ChaincodeInvocationSpec, error) {
actionPayload, err := protoutil.UnmarshalChaincodeActionPayload(txAction.Payload)
if err != nil {
return nil, fmt.Errorf("get chaincode action from action payload: %w", err)
}
chaincodeProposalPayload, err := protoutil.UnmarshalChaincodeProposalPayload(actionPayload.ChaincodeProposalPayload)
if err != nil {
return nil, fmt.Errorf("get chaincode proposal from action payload: %w", err)
}
// todo transient map could be fetched here
chaincodeInvocationSpec, err := protoutil.UnmarshalChaincodeInvocationSpec(chaincodeProposalPayload.Input)
if err != nil {
return nil, fmt.Errorf("get chaincode invocation spec from action payload: %w", err)
}
return chaincodeInvocationSpec, nil
}
